Unless I am mistaken, on a YJ the rear D35 is a non-C-clip rear axle like 90 & older XJs had. The axle shafts "bolt onto" the rear axle through a bearing inside the drums. I have had that bearing fail before & the shaft/tire go flying down the road past me - NOT FUN.
But, if you've got a lot of play in the pinion then you probably have more problems than that. A little bit of rotational play is fine, but in-out movement is bad. Pull the cover & check for metal shavings, etc, then look around for where your play is at. Check your tcase fluid level, drain & refill. Also drain & refill the tranny's gear oil. Check your u-joints with a screwdriver & if there's any play at all in them, then they're bad. |
